Hey all, I have been looking at machines now for about 8 months. I hunt/fish and do light farm hauling. I am looking at the Eiger, the Polaris Sportsman 400 or 500, and a honda. I thought I would take the opportunity to ask the Eiger owners of the world what they thought and how reliable is the Eiger over time?

I rode next to the Bombardier Outlander for a while at the Oregon Dunes last year. My Eiger was faster, and looks WAY better. This guy was a pretty good rider, and he even admitted mine got off the line better probably because it's a manual.

You can certainly buy an uglier machine than the Eiger. I ride mine like it's stolen, and I've never had a single problem in 700 miles. A couple of oil changes, valve adjusts, a bigger carb, a new front skid plate, some killer lights on the handlebars, airbox mods, and it's always impressing the people that I ride with.
